    My wife did hers in Manila. But I believe it can be done in Cebu etc. There are two places that it can be done in Manila. My wife did heres at http://www.smef-cow-phil.org/

    Your wife will need to do the seminar and get the "sticker" in her passport. Takes about a day for the lot. She will need to know your personal details. Where you live including postcode etc. She will need to present a copy of divorce papers. If they ask for something that she doesnt have then she will have to return with that info. They ask for a photo of the wife and the spouse. There is a small fee (as ever) and some photos are required.

    She will not be allowed to fly, even with the visa, unless she has the CFO sticker.
